Ammo-29 Navy Electrical Explosives Safety (CERT) (4E-F34/645-F18 (MC))
Click Here to Check Availability
Description: This course satisfies mandatory training requirements for the certification of Navy and Marine Corps Engineers, Technicians, and Safety personnel involved in the design, installation, test, maintenance, and inspection of Naval electrical explosives operating buildings, handling facilities, and storage areas as prescribed by DoDI 5160.68 and NAVSEA OP 5, Volume 1. This course provides a comprehensive review of Navy guidance and National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) standards governing electrical explosives safety, as well as technical training in the application of explosives safety concepts to include zones of protection, grounding, bonding, static electricity, electrical equipment in hazardous (classified) locations, Hazards of Electromagnetic Radiation to Ordnance (HERO), Fuel (HERF), and Personnel (HERP), and lightning protection system (LPS) inspection and testing standards and criteria. Students will receive hands-on training in operating LPS test equipment to conduct the inspection of a Naval explosives facility.

Course Topics:
- Lightning Protection Systems Regulatory Guidance
- Hazardous Effects of Lightning
- Lightning Protection Systems
- Zone of Protection
- Strike Termination Devices
- Lightning Conductors
- Bonding
- Grounding Systems
- LPS Electrical Tests
- Visual Inspection Plans and Electrical Test Plans
- LPS Inspection Field Exercise
- Hazardous (Classified) Locations
- HERO, HERP, and HERF
